Droitwich Spa Conservation Area
Droitwich Spa is a mid-sized conservation area in England, covering approximately 54.9 hectares of protected landscape. The area has been designated to preserve its distinctive character, including its historic buildings, street patterns, and open spaces. Within the conservation area there are 46 listed buildings of architectural or historic importance.

- What restrictions apply in Droitwich Spa?
- Properties in Droitwich Spa Conservation Area may face restrictions on demolition, tree work (6 weeks' notice required), and certain exterior alterations. Contact your local planning authority for specific rules that apply here.
